Understanding Workflow Automation
Workflow automation uses technology to streamline repetitive tasks, reduce manual errors, and improve efficiency. By automating processes like data entry or task assignments, businesses can save time and allocate resources more effectively.
Automation connects systems and tools to perform routine operations without human intervention. For example, service dispatch software can automatically assign technicians based on availability and location. This eliminates delays caused by manual scheduling.
The key components of workflow automation include triggers, actions, and outcomes. A trigger initiates the process (e.g., a customer request via a field service CRM). An action follows the trigger (e.g., assigning the job using technician scheduling tools). The outcome is the completion of that task seamlessly (e.g., updating customers through a service business customer portal).

Assessing Existing Business Systems
Understanding how current systems operate is critical to integrating workflow automation. By evaluating challenges and pinpointing processes for improvement, we can craft solutions that enhance efficiency without disrupting operations.
Identifying Current Challenges
Pinpointing inefficiencies helps highlight where automation delivers the most value. Broken workflows, redundant manual tasks, or poor communication between tools are common issues. For example, if employees waste hours consolidating data across spreadsheets because systems don’t sync, this signals a clear problem area. Additionally, gaps in task tracking or delayed approvals often result from siloed processes that lack integration.
Analyzing these pain points involves consulting teams who use the tools daily and reviewing system performance data. Are there platforms with overlapping functions? Do bottlenecks occur during specific steps? These answers reveal barriers blocking productivity and guide which areas benefit most from automation upgrades like service dispatch software or technician scheduling tools.
Analyzing Processes for Automation
Mapping out workflows visually identifies repetitive tasks ripe for automation. Start by documenting each step within critical operations—such as work order creation in field service management software—and noting actions performed manually today. Think about how automating those steps saves time or reduces errors; assigning technicians via route management software instead of paper schedules is one such case.
Next, prioritize processes based on their impact on business goals like faster response times or better customer satisfaction scores. Integrating solutions like mobile workforce management apps streamlines communication while keeping employees focused on strategic objectives rather than routine admin work.

Choosing the Right Automation Tools
Selecting tools is critical for effective automation. Tools like Zapier, offering over 7,000 integrations, or iPaaS platforms such as Workato help centralize workflows. These solutions simplify connecting multiple software applications without reinventing existing systems.
Functionality matters most when choosing a tool. Look for features that automate repetitive tasks, assign responsibilities seamlessly, and provide real-time monitoring. For example, project management tools capable of integrating technician scheduling tools or service dispatch software can greatly enhance productivity in field service businesses.
Ease of use encourages adoption across teams. Tools with intuitive interfaces minimize training time and promote faster implementation. Imagine setting up a mobile workforce management app where employees feel confident navigating it on day one—this kind of simplicity makes all the difference.

Overlooking System Compatibility
Skipping a compatibility check between automation tools and existing systems causes significant issues. For instance, if Field Service CRM or Technician Scheduling Tools don't sync with current platforms like ERP or CRM software, departments might face data silos. This leads to miscommunication, delayed updates, and duplicated efforts.
Testing integrations before implementation is critical for smooth operations. Check that mobile workforce management apps or service dispatch software communicate effectively with your systems. If you're using specialized tools like route management software or technician management software, verify they align with your infrastructure's technical requirements to avoid functionality gaps.
Ignoring compatibility also complicates scaling operations later. Automation should adapt easily as demands grow; otherwise, businesses risk stalling progress due to rigid workflows.

Failing To Measure Performance
Automation fails its purpose if performance isn't monitored post-implementation. Relying solely on assumptions rather than metrics prevents identifying whether automated processes truly enhance efficiency or customer engagement for service companies.
Track KPIs such as response times after deploying technician route optimization features in a homeowner service app or analyzing productivity shifts following the implementation of field service automation tools. Use dashboards in Field Service Management Software to visualize trends across different metrics easily.
When results deviate from expectations—like longer task completion times despite using technician scheduling tools—adjustments must be made promptly based on collected data insights rather than vague guesswork.
